Guidelines for Emergency Management of Traumatic Dental Injuries of the Chilean Ministry of Health
ABSTRACT Background Traumatic dental injuries (TDIs) are the fifth most prevalent condition worldwide. Proper diagnosis and emergency management are essential for ensuring a favourable outcome and prognosis. Although other international guidelines provide recommendations for the emergency management of TDI, specific clinical situations are not always ...

El filtrado glomerular como predictor de morbimortalidad en cirugía cardíaca
La insuficiencia renal crónica es un marcador de mal pronóstico preoperatorio en cirugía cardíaca. Todos los sistemas de estratificación de riesgo incluyen la creatinina sérica como predictor de mortalidad.
